Tablas
El lenguaje de definición de datos (DDL,
Data Definition Language) es el encargado de permitir la descripcion de
los objetos que forman una base de datos.
El lenguaje de definición de datos le va a permitir llevar a cabo las siguientes acciones:
-
Creación de tablas, índices y vistas.
-
Modificación de las estructura de tablas, índices y vistas.
-
Supresión de tablas, índices y vistas.
Pero antes de continuar vamos a comentar la
nomenclatura que emplearemos, si tiene algún conocimiento de
programación le resultará familiar.
Nomenclatura
La sintaxis empleada para la sentencias en
las diferentes páginas esta basada en la notación EBNF. Vamos a ver el
significado de algunos simbolos.
Símbolo
|
Significado
|
< >
|
Encierran parámetros de una orden que el usuario debe
sustituir al escribir dicha orden por los valores que queramos dar a los
parámetros.
|
[ ]
|
Indica que su contenido es opcional.
|
{ }
|
Indica que su contenido puede repetirse una o mas veces.
|
|
|
Separa expresiones. Indica que pueden emplearse una u otra expresión pero no más de una a la vez.
|
Además las palabras clave aparecen en mayúscula negrita y los argumentos en minúscula cursiva.
La sintaxis de una sentencia tendrá un aspecto como este:
CREATE TABLE <nombre_tabla> ( <nombre_campo> <tipo_datos(tamaño)>, { <nombre_campo> <tipo_datos(tamaño)>} ) ;
No hay comentarios:
Publicar un comentario